Congresswoman Nikki Budzinski has unveiled "Farm Bill 101," an initiative dedicated to highlighting the Farm Bill's vital role in the communities of Central and Southern Illinois. She had taken the action after speculation that Congress could postpone the 2023 Farm Bill to 2024.
With her membership in the House Committee on Agriculture and its relevant subcommittees, focusing on commodity exchanges, rural development, and agricultural research, Budzinski aims to emphasize the urgency of passing this legislation within the current year.
Recognizing the Farm Bill as one of Congress's foremost priorities, Budzinski expresses concern over the distractions and commotion in Washington that hinder progress. Thus, she launches "Farm Bill 101" to underscore the legislation's profound impact on the economy of Central and Southern Illinois.
Additionally, she raises awareness of the potential consequences of rumored delays, which could generate tremendous uncertainty for family farmers and rural communities throughout the Heartland. Budzinski eagerly anticipates showcasing the remarkable agricultural assets within the 13th District, alongside the individuals driving family farming into the 21st century.
Speculation has circulated within Congress regarding the possibility of postponing the 2023 Farm Bill to 2024, proposing temporary program extensions as part of a future budget agreement. To address this, Budzinski initiates "Farm Bill 101," starting with a Fox News op-ed that highlights the uncertainties accompanying a delay. She emphasizes the detrimental effects on farmers, families, schools, and businesses across Central and Southern Illinois, urging her colleagues to prioritize a timely, bipartisan passage of this crucial package.
The "Farm Bill 101" initiative encompasses an informative web page outlining the bill's components, Budzinski's legislative priorities, and the ways in which Central and Southern Illinois communities benefit from its provisions. Moreover, the campaign incorporates regular videos and graphics on Congresswoman Budzinski's social media platforms, illustrating the Farm Bill's profound impact on families and communities throughout her district.
Through "Farm Bill 101," Congresswoman Budzinski seeks to raise awareness and build support for the Farm Bill, amplifying its significance to Central and Southern Illinois. By advocating for timely passage, she aims to ensure that the bill positively transforms the agricultural sector and rural areas, benefiting the entire region.
